Output 80f5e7a9943cdc161aca92707f90ee5d500bb9b2f1952754d83c7fed54bb40ab:0

value
68107060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11e96100016b91dce1c5a1425e4a50c79a2e6957 OP_EQUAL
address
33KizFmxHjZa6mrDmYxcnjZ4MNLoSCWhem
transaction
80f5e7a9943cdc161aca92707f90ee5d500bb9b2f1952754d83c7fed54bb40ab
spent
true